Guy Fieri’s ‘Best Bite in Town’ comes to Middle Tennessee. Why these Clarksville restaurants were mentioned and which came out on top

Six Middle Tennessee restaurants have just earned serious bragging rights after being featured in a recent episode of Guy Fieri’s “Best Bite in Town.” The Food Network program spotlights different eateries in various towns across the United States, in order to find which among them reigns supreme.

Friday’s episode took the “Bite Club” to Clarksville, where they sampled everything from a pulled pork and cinnamon roll sandwich, to a biscuits and gravy burrito and more.

At “Four Brothers Woodfired Pizza,” celebrity chef Tiffani Faison sampled a classic Margherita pizza and a “Bok Bok like its Hot” chicken pizza. Faison also visited “Legends Smokehouse and Grill,” where she tried the “Black Mamba” burger with a sweet, blueberry barbecue sauce and the “Pork-N-Roll,” pulled pork atop a cinnamon roll.

Fieri’s friend Noah Cappe stopped at “B’s Cheesecakes,” where he tried a caramel pecan praline cheesecake, a raspberry white chocolate moscato cheesecake and a banana pudding. Over at “Cafe 931,” Cappe tried a broth-dripping quesabirria taco and couldn’t get enough of a biscuits and gravy burrito, a dish the owner learned how to prepare during her time in the U.S. Army.
